The formula for calculating the Pythagorean winning percentage is:

Pythagorean winning percentage = (points scored^2) / ((points scored^2) + (points allowed^2))

For example, if a team scores 100 points and allows 90 points, their Pythagorean winning percentage would be:

Pythagorean winning percentage = (100^2) / ((100^2) + (90^2)) = 0.612

This means that they would be expected to win 61.2% of their games.
